Faire un don ! | | style | statistiques | contactez-nous | plan | lettre d'information

: Sortie du SGBD Firebird en version 1.0 finale

Posté par vrm (page perso, ). Modéré le 25 avril 2002.
Firebird est une base de données relationnelle implémentant en grande partie la norme ANSI SQL-92. Il fonctionne sur Linux, Windows, MacOS-X et une variété de plateformes d'Unix (Solaris,*BSD, etc..).

Le projet Firebird a en fait le but, d'étendre et d'améliorer les sources d'Interbase 6 fournis par Borland.
Interbase a été employé dans des systèmes de production, sous une variété de noms depuis 1981.

C'est un SGBD très intéressant, complet, fiable et assez simple d'utilisation, à essayer si votre base de donnée PostgreSQL vient encore de corrompre ses indexes :)

Note du modérateur : disponible sous licence « Interbase Public License », une variante de la « Mozilla Public License ». L'avis du rédacteur sur PostgreSQL n'engage que lui, et de toute façon il a largement le choix en SGBD libres.

> Lire la dépêche (54 commentaires, moyenne: 3,3).  

Vous avez demandé le commentaire #109834.

SGBDO libre ?

Posté par Matafan () le 25/04/2002 à 10:55. (lien). Évalué à 7.

C'est un peu hors-sujet, mais je profite de la news pour soumettre une question que je me pose depuis longtemps : on a de très bonnes SGBDR, mais existe-t-il une bonne base de données objet (SGBDO) libre ?

  • [^]Re: SGBDO libre ?

    Posté par MagicNinja (page perso, ) le 25/04/2002 à 12:13. (lien). Évalué à 4.

    Je ne sais pas ce que doit founir un SGBDO complet, mais postgresql comporte deja une notion d'heritage de table.

    Tu peux detailler ce que doit fournir un SGBDO complet ?

    [^]Re: SGBDO libre ?

    Posté par François Désarménien () le 25/04/2002 à 18:12. (lien). Évalué à 5.

    C'est pire que ça : à ma connaissance, il n'y
    avait que O2 (propriétaire) comme SGBDO méritant
    réellement ce qualificatif au monde et il a
    disparu...

    Pg a une ébauche d'objet, mais c'est encore très
    limité.

    Oracle a fait des chose, mais comme d'hab, dans
    son coin

    [^]Re: SGBDO libre ?

    Posté par Baptiste SIMON (Jabber id, page perso, ) le 25/04/2002 à 19:42. (lien). Évalué à 7.

    Un Système de Gestion de Base de Donnée Objet-Relationnel est sencé proposer un certain nombre de services.

    - Procédures stockées attachées à des tables
    - Héritages entre tables
    - Pointeurs d'enregistrement (permettant d'inclure un enregistrement dans un enregistrement d'une autre table dans avoir à faire de jointure).
    - Tables dans des tables (NESTED TABLE)
    - etc... le reste, j'ai un peu oublié.

    Bref, bcp de choses qui sont encore en cours de spécification. La norme sera SQL3 (normalement, je l'ai juste entendu par une source sûr, j'ai pas vérifié)...

    A côté de cela, Oracle propose des choses comme les procédures affectées à des tables, les pointeurs, les nested table... mais ne connaît pas encore l'héritage. On peut donc difficilement parler d'objet relationnel pour Oracle.

    Il me semble que DB2 (non vérifié là non plus, ce n'est pas ma spécialité) est plus avancé dans ce domaine... pour le reste, je vous laisse à vos recherches, vous vous y connaîtrez mieux que moi, sûrement ! ;c)

    D'avis personnel, je ne trouve pas que ce concept soit encore suffisament au point pour être vraiment appliqué au niveau productif. D'autant que je ne connaîs pas les performances que proposent les SGBD proposant une approche objet-relationnel.

    --
    BeTa
    • [^]Re: SGBDO libre ? -> liste

      Posté par Baptiste SIMON (Jabber id, page perso, ) le 26/04/2002 à 07:27. (lien). Évalué à 5.

      En termes de SGBDO, je connais en fait :
      - DB2 (proprio)
      - Informix (proprio)
      - Oracle (proprio)

      D'après un commentaire ci-dessus, il existerait aussi :
      - 02 (proprio)

      Mais attention, en terme d'objet-realtionnel, aucune norme n'est encore sortie à ma connaissance.

      --
      BeTa
      • [+] [^]Re: SGBDO libre ? -> liste

        Posté par Le_Maudit Aime () le 26/04/2002 à 13:40. (lien). Évalué à -2.

        Je crois effectivement qu'O2 est mort, il y avait aussi POET si je me souviens bien.

        Je me souviens aussi que les prix d'O2 étaient quand même trop élevés...

        Y y'a t-il des historiens dans la salle ?

        [^]Re: SGBDO libre ? -> liste

        Posté par dguihal () le 26/04/2002 à 17:58. (lien). Évalué à 3.

        Attention, il faut faire la difference entre les SGBDRO (Relationnel Objet) tels que :
        -DB2
        - Informix
        -Oracle

        Et les SGBDOO tels que
        -feu O2
        -Objectivity (proprio)
        -Ozone (GPL mais tres rudimetaire)
        http://www.ozone-db.org/ozone_main.html(...)

        • [^]Re: SGBDO libre ? -> liste

          Posté par Olivier Jeannet () le 26/04/2002 à 21:48. (lien). Évalué à 3.

          il faut faire la difference entre les SGBDRO (Relationnel Objet) [...] et les SGBDOO

          Peux-tu expliquer la différence STP ?

          • [^]Re: SGBDO libre ? -> liste

            Posté par dguihal () le 30/04/2002 à 11:11. (lien). Évalué à 2.

            Je ne suis pas un specialiste en SGBD. C'est pourquoi je fais suivre un lien qui explique tout cela (mais en gros dans un SGBDOO tu ne manipules que des collections d'objets via un langage appele OQL)

            http://www.isb-sib.ch/DEA/programme/doc_mod3/mod3rof/formats_des_ba(...)

            Voila j'espere que ca t'aidera.